# Env for the Larkspur assignment service.
# Serves A/B bucket assignments for the Driftwell apps.
# Scope note for review: this file is mounted read-only into the
# assignment pods only; no other workload should reference it.
# Variables below control bucketing salt rotation and cache TTL.
# The service authenticates to the flag store with the credential
# that follows this line.

vault entry, tawif-tawip: ARCHIVE_KEY3=3dc

Subject: Handover — DedupeHawk on-call

Hi Priya,

Handing over DedupeHawk, our alert deduplicator. Current state: stable. One known issue — fingerprint collisions on multi-line payloads; workaround is in the runbook, section 4. Don't restart the coalescer during business hours. Dashboards are linked from the team wiki. If you get stuck, the maintainers prefer mail at the address below.

alerts address for kafof-bagag: kasael@olvarqdyn.corp

# Flaglight Rollouts — Approvals

Quick version for on-call: any rollout touching more than 5% of traffic needs an approval in Flaglight before the ramp continues. Kill switches don't need approval — just flip them and note it in the incident channel. Scheduled ramps pause automatically if error budget burns hot. If you're stuck at 2 a.m. with a pending approval, there's one person authorized to override, and that's the approver below.

account owner for tagep-bafof: Norael Gilax Juleth

### Step 4: Update the prefetcher configuration

Before promoting TileRunner 3.0, the release manager must replace the legacy prefetch settings, as the old radius-based scheme is removed and the service will refuse to start with it present. Apply the new zoom-band model on every node. The required configuration values are listed below.

config for kahif-tafog:
[lamdor]
port = 5432
team = holdor
host = lamdor.ordinsys.example
region = north-1
access_code = ac_98de10
timeout_ms = 1500